The year is ending. The world is ending. Let's make an RPG.


For many, this year has been a struggle. If you’re like me, it can be healthy to channel your frustrations into something creative.

The Last RPG Jam is designed to let you do just that. It’s a month-long, no-pressure, table-top role-playing jam where you can create whatever kind of RPG material you want.


- Guidelines -

Game: Tabletop RPG (no video game submissions).

Content: Can be a role-playing system, dungeon, adventure, map, monster guide, etc.

Size: At least one page long.

Format: PDF

Theme Choices (Optional): End of Year, End of World, Start of Year, Start of World
